BRIDGEWATER, N.J. – Following his dominant performance in the sweep of American International this past week, FDU sophomore
Rayjan Suarez Palacios has picked up First Point/NEC Defensive Player of the Week.
The San Antionio native had a stellar match, logging six total blocks for an average of 2 blocks a set. The defensive performance led the team and secured Suarez Palacios a career high in blocks for a match.
The Knights are back in action this Friday (02/21) as they head to California to face No. 11 Pepperdine. First serve is set for 9 p.m. EST at Firestone Pavilion.
